The handbook provides both theoretical engineering methods and practical field applications for piping systems. Key technical areas include: Pipe Sizing
: Offers methods based on economic analysis and traditional pressure loss calculations, including vapor and liquid flow capacity tables. Pressure Drop Calculations
: Detailed guidance on estimating pressure loss in suction, discharge, and liquid lines. Valve Selection and Installation
: Guidelines for hand stop valves, solenoid valves, and pressure regulators, including orientation and maintenance procedures. Safety Relief Systems
: Extensive sections on sizing vapor and hydrostatic relief devices, as well as discharge line design. System Components Iiar Ammonia Refrigeration Piping Handbook Pdf
: Technical data on evaporators, condensers, and oil separation systems. Occupational Safety and Health Administration (.gov) Safety and Regulatory Standards The handbook is frequently cited as a

Ammonia (R-717) is a highly efficient natural refrigerant with superior heat transfer properties, allowing for smaller equipment and lower construction costs. However, it is also corrosive and hazardous if released. The IIAR Ammonia Refrigeration Piping Handbook provides the standardized guidelines necessary to mitigate these risks.
Standardization & Safety: Adhering to these guidelines helps facilities comply with Occupational Safety and Health Administration (OSHA) and Environmental Protection Agency (EPA) regulations, reducing the risk of accidental exposure or flammable concentrations in the air.
